Product details
Overview
S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H from Vishay General Semiconductor is a bidirectional transient voltage suppressor (TVS) diode in SMB (DO-214AA) package, designed for high-energy surge protection on signal and power lines. It features a 26 V stand-off voltage (VWM), 42.1 V maximum clamping voltage (VC) at 19.0 A peak pulse current (IPPM), and 800 W peak pulse power (PPPM) with 10/1000 μs waveform - deployed in automotive sensor interfaces and industrial I/O protection.
For engineers reviewing the S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H datasheet, S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H pinout, S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H application, or S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H equivalent, key selection criteria include bidirectional clamping capability, AEC-Q101 qualification, 1.0 μA max reverse leakage at VWM, and compatibility with automated SMT assembly on 5.0 mm × 5.0 mm copper pads.
Technical Context
This device operates as a voltage-clamped crowbar during transients, leveraging a glass-passivated silicon junction to achieve sub-nanosecond response time and low incremental surge resistance. Its bidirectional symmetry enables protection of AC-coupled or differential lines without polarity constraints.
Rated for -55 °C to +150 °C operation and qualified to AEC-Q101, S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H supports automotive-grade reliability with MSL level 1 moisture sensitivity and halogen-free, RoHS-compliant construction (HM3 suffix). Thermal resistance is 72 °C/W junction-to-ambient under standard PCB mounting.

FAQ
What is the clamping voltage of S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H at its rated peak pulse current?
The S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H has a maximum clamping voltage (VC) of 42.1 V when subjected to its rated peak pulse current (IPPM) of 19.0 A using the standardized 10/1000 μs waveform. This value is measured per ANSI/IEEE C62.35 and ensures predictable overvoltage limiting during surge events. The clamping behavior is bidirectional, meaning it applies equally for positive and negative transients. This VC specification directly determines the maximum stress imposed on downstream ICs during protection activation.
Is S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H qualified for automotive use?
Yes, S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H is AEC-Q101 qualified, confirming its suitability for automotive applications including engine control units, ADAS sensors, and body electronics. The HM3 suffix denotes halogen-free, RoHS-compliant construction meeting JESD201 Class 2 whisker resistance requirements. It also complies with MSL Level 1 (peak 260 °C), enabling compatibility with standard lead-free reflow processes used in automotive PCB assembly. These qualifications are verified per the Vishay document 88422 revision 09-Jan-2024.
What does the "HM3" suffix mean in S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H?
The "HM3" suffix in S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H indicates halogen-free, RoHS-compliant construction per Vishay's material categorization standards (see doc?99912). It distinguishes this variant from E3 (RoHS only) and HE3 (AEC-Q101 + RoHS) versions. HM3 parts meet JEDEC JESD201 Class 2 whisker testing and are certified for use in environmentally regulated markets requiring halogen bans - such as certain European automotive Tier 1 programs and green electronics initiatives. The electrical and thermal specifications remain identical to non-HM3 variants in the same SMB8J26CA family.

What PCB pad layout is recommended for optimal thermal performance of S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H?
Vishay specifies a minimum 0.2" x 0.2" (5.0 mm x 5.0 mm) copper pad area for each terminal of SMB8J26CAHM3_B/H to achieve rated power dissipation and thermal resistance (RθJA = 72 °C/W). The pad layout must follow the dimensions shown in Figure "Mounting Pad Layout" of document 88422: 0.086" (2.18 mm) min width, 0.220" (5.59 mm) reference length, and 0.060" (1.52 mm) min spacing between pads. Use of internal ground planes and thermal vias beneath the pads further reduces junction temperature during repetitive surge events.
